Psychiatric patient stabbed social worker in car

November 19, 2008
by Staff Reporter

.....

A SOCIAL worker was stabbed by a psychiatric patient while they were both in a car.

Derek Wagg, aged 54, last week admitted stabbing Gareth Dafydd in September as he drove them from a community mental health residential unit.

Wagg, a voluntary patient at the unit, had been informed he could no longer stay after a knife was found in his bedroom.

But as Mr Dafydd took him home to Harlech, north Wales, Wagg stabbed him twice in the chest. Wagg had previously admitted wounding with intent.

Wagg, has been remanded in custody until January 5 for a psychiatric report.
